This Allied Bank Limited explainer describes Pakistan's Zakat and Ushr Ordinance 1980, under which scheduled banks automatically deduct 2.5 percent zakat from eligible savings and term deposits above the nisab threshold on the first day of Ramadan each year, unless the account holder has filed a CZ-50 declaration of exemption, with the deducted funds transferred to the Central Zakat Account held at the State Bank of Pakistan.
